On Tuesday, 25th January 2022, the Greater Accra Regional Minister, Hon. Henry Quartey held a stakeholders dialogue with the leadership of all Transport Unions, GUTA, Market Queens and some MCEs to have a dialogue on the enforcement of the "Operation Clean Your Frontage" Bye-Law and the ban of Motorised Tricycles on our highways and principal streets.
As part of the dialogue, the RCC together with the stakeholders agreed to have an extensive 2-week sensitisation and clean up exercise. This will involve over 10,000 National Service Personnel, traders, and business operators, to kick start from the 1st February, 2022.
It was also resolved that;
1. All non-unionised public transport operators, also known as 'Floating drivers' must move into the various lorry stations to load passengers.
2. All traders and hawkers selling at the streets and pavements must move back into the market sheds and stalls.
